The Magenta Project, a global initiative committed to equity and inclusion in sailing, has launched the 2×25 global survey, marking the start of the most ambitious review ever undertaken in sailing and the wider marine industry.
Building on the landmark 2019 Women in Sailing Strategic Review, where 59% of women reported personal discrimination and 80% said gender imbalance was a problem, 2×25 expands the lens to include more research into race, ableism, and age. Six years on, it aims to shine a light on progress made and barriers that still persist across the sport.
The research runs from July to September 2025, with final findings to be presented at the World Sailing AGM in November 2025, and publicly launched at METSTRADE and the Yacht Racing Forum.
“Our sport and the wider marine industry are built on data,” said Magenta Project CEO Victoria Low. “Whether you’re racing a boat, designing the next foiling board, or managing a fleet, performance depends on information.
“But when it comes to the human side – who is included, how we grow, and where we go next – we’ve been working from a single dataset gathered in 2019. 2×25 is about changing that and creating a clearer picture to steer the future of our sector.”
The study will be globally distributed, and The Magenta Project is aiming to surpass the 4,529 responses gathered in 2019. The survey is available in multiple languages and will be supported by regional focus groups and one-on-one interviews to capture lived experiences in greater depth.
Participation is open to all: athletes, coaches, officials, marine professionals, and industry workers of all genders.
“We can’t fix what we don’t measure,” adds Low. “If we want sailing and the marine industry to stay relevant and reflect the society it hopes to serve, we need everyone’s voice. Whether you’re on the water or behind the scenes, this is your chance to shape the future of our sport.”
By building on the data, methodology, and best practices from 2019, 2×25 aims to provide a refreshed baseline and actionable roadmap for long-term equity and inclusion across sailing and the marine industry.
